What makes a multi-vehicle accident different from other car crashes?

Unlike single-vehicle accidents, multi-vehicle crashes involve several drivers, each potentially responsible for the incident. Determining fault can be complicated, especially if there are conflicting accounts or limited evidence. Insurance companies may also try to minimize payouts, which is why having an experienced attorney is important.

For example, a chain reaction accident on a busy highway might involve multiple vehicles colliding in quick succession. In these situations, it’s not always clear which driver was at fault. Common mistakes people make after a multi-vehicle accident

One of the biggest mistakes is not seeking medical attention right away. Even if you feel fine, some injuries like concussions or internal bleeding may not show up immediately. Failing to get checked out could weaken your case later.

Another mistake is talking to insurance adjusters without legal advice. They may ask questions that could be used against you. It’s better to let your attorney handle communications until your case is ready to settle.

Sometimes people also wait too long to file a claim. Kentucky has time limits for personal injury lawsuits, so acting quickly is important. A personal injury lawyer in Kentucky for multi-vehicle accidents can help you stay on track with all necessary deadlines.

Practical tips for handling a multi-vehicle accident

Take photos of the scene, including vehicle damage, road conditions, and any visible injuries. Write down details like the time, location, and weather conditions. Collect contact information from witnesses and other drivers involved.

Keep all medical records and receipts related to your injuries. These documents will be important when filing a claim. Also, don’t sign any settlement offers without reviewing them with a lawyer first.
